KUALA LUMPUR: Selling of CIMB and Tenaga Nasional dragged the FBM KLCI into the red at the close on Wednesday while consumer stocks topped the losers’ list.
At 5pm, the FBM KLCI fell 3.27 points or 0.17% to 1,870.85. Turnover was 2.18 billion shares valued at RM2.01bil. There were 399 gainers, 424 losers and 325 counters unchanged.
